"NES-Luke" wrote:
Been a while since I played Dawn of Souls, but I think it was the "Golden Needle" that cures stone...


Gold Needle, yes. Further, you should be able to buy them at the Elf town. I'm guessing you're at the vampire, and that's why you can't find any.
